Our realtor offered us 5000.00 after we closed on house.Weclosed and she has never paid us 5000.00.?
Traci the realtor said if you buy my house I will give you 5000.00 at closing.She said I will selll the house to you for 115000.00 but we will take out the loan for 120000.00 so she would get more of a cut for being the realtor.She also wrote a statement saying she would pay the 5000.00 within 24 hours of closing.That was thursday we closed and this is sunday and she is avoiding me.She said the deal was still on but everytime she agrees to meet me she never shows up or calls.What can we do about this.?

Cindy,
Traci did not get $5,000 extra for selling you the house for $5,000 more. You, the seller and Traci all have conspired to commit loan fraud. I believe that's a federal offense.

The mortgage company has lent $120,000 and has been told that they've lent 100% of the value. What you've stated is that the three of you got together to steal $5,000 from the lender. They've lent more than 100% on the house, so you could pocket the extra.

I do suggest contacting an attorney, but not a real estate attorney, to "get your due" from Traci. Contact a criminal attorney for when the feds call you.
